Full Release Notes

## What's Changed

- BREAKING(util): make `Binarize.__call__` return `string` tracks (instead of `int`) [@benniekiss](https://github.com/benniekiss/)
- fix(torch): pin `torch`, `torchcodec`, and `torchaudio` versions to [avoid segmentation fault](https://github.com/meta-pytorch/torchcodec/issues/995) 
- fix(pyannoteAI): update pyannoteAI wrapper to return both regular and exclusive diarization
- feat(pipeline): add `Pipeline.cuda()` convenience method [@tkanarsky](https://github.com/tkanarsky/)
- feat(pipeline): add `preload` option to base `Pipeline.__call__` to force preloading audio in memory ([@antoinelaurent](https://github.com/antoinelaurent/))
- feat(cli): add option to apply pipeline on a directory of audio files
- improve(util): make `permutate` faster thanks to vectorized cost function
